Hell's Kitchen -- 2 Hours -- "14/13 Chefs Compete" -- 06/15/10
 
<a href="http://s110.photobucket.com/albums/n104/djariya/?action=view&current=hells-kitchen.jpg" target="_blank"><img src="http://i110.photobucket.com/albums/n104/djariya/hells-kitchen.jpg" border="0" alt="HK"></a>

Synopsis:

Spoiler:
Chef Ramsay instructs a lesson in teamwork tonight as the chefs are tasked with serving lunch to hungry members of the University of Southern California Trojan Marching Band and Song Girls. That evening during dinner service, both teams feel the pressure, but the red team gets especially heated after one contestant on the red team gets burned. Then, it's "game on" in HELL'S KITCHEN when each team's ingredients are determined by a roll of the dice and the chefs' ability to think on their feet. As the teams race against the clock to craft the perfect dish, tensions between the teammates boil over.
